CNAG (@cnag_eu) 's Twitter Profile Photo

πŸš€STAMP in practice, in Nature Reviews Genetics! Led by CNAG, St. Jude & Adelaide Centre for Epigenetics, the method β€œstamps” millions of cells on slides for RNA & protein profiling, preserves morphology, enables multimodal analysis, and costs up to 100x less than scRNA-seq! πŸ”—rdcu.be/eBGZO

Nature Methods (@naturemethods) 's Twitter Profile Photo

GHIST: a deep learning-based method to predict spatial gene expression at high resolution using histology data. nature.com/articles/s4159…
